Identification of Key Power Steering Components
When it comes to power steering components most affected by collisions, understanding the key parts is crucial for effective collision repair services. In an automotive collision repair scenario, several vital elements bear the brunt of the impact. The power steering pump, for instance, often faces significant strain due to the sudden force applied during a crash. This component is responsible for circulating fluid through the steering system, enabling smooth and controlled vehicle navigation.
Other critical pieces include the power steering control module and various sensors. These parts play a pivotal role in monitoring and regulating the flow of hydraulic fluid, ensuring accurate steering assistance. Damage to these components can lead to loss of power steering functionality, making it imperative for car body shops to assess and replace them promptly during collision repair processes.
Impact of Collisions on Each Component
When a vehicle is involved in a collision, several components are at risk of damage, but the power steering system is particularly vulnerable. Each element within this intricate mechanism plays a crucial role in ensuring smooth and controlled steering. The impact of a collision can cause significant stress on these parts, leading to functional issues or even complete failure.
The first line of defense, the steering rack, is often severely affected due to the force transmitted during an accident. This can result in misalignment or damage to the rack’s components. Meanwhile, the power steering pump, responsible for generating hydraulic pressure, may suffer internal damage or leakage. In severe cases, a collision might render the entire system inoperable, necessitating careful power steering collision repair.
